How much do associate analyst jobs pay per month?

As of Aug 15, 2026, the average monthly pay for associate analyst in Clearfield, UT is $5,863.67,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$5,325.00 and $6,250.00 per month,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is the difference between Associate Analyst vs Data Analyst?

AspectAssociate AnalystData Analyst
Required CredentialsBachelor's degree in related field, some certificationsBachelor's degree, often with certifications in data tools
Work EnvironmentEntry-level, team-based, corporate or consulting settingsData-focused, analytical tasks, often in tech, finance, or healthcare
Employer & Industry UsageCommon in finance, consulting, and corporate sectorsWidespread across industries like finance, marketing, healthcare

The main difference between an Associate Analyst and a Data Analyst lies in their scope of responsibilities and experience level. Associate Analysts typically handle supporting tasks and data collection, while Data Analysts focus more on interpreting data and generating insights. Both roles require similar educational backgrounds and certifications, but Data Analysts usually have more advanced technical skills and experience.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an associate analyst, and why are they important?

To thrive as an Associate Analyst, you need strong analytical abilities, attention to detail, and a relevant degree in fields like finance, economics, or business. Familiarity with data analysis tools such as Excel, SQL, or business intelligence platforms, along with experience in data visualization software, is often required. Excellent communication, problem-solving skills, and the ability to collaborate effectively help distinguish top performers in this role. These skills are crucial for accurately interpreting data, providing actionable insights, and effectively supporting decision-making processes within an organization.

Do associate analysts make a lot of money?

Associate analysts typically earn a starting salary that is below senior-level roles but can vary depending on industry, location, and company size. Entry-level salaries often range from $50,000 to $70,000 annually, with potential for increases as they gain experience and develop skills in data analysis, reporting, and tools like Excel or SQL.

How do I become an associate analyst?

To become an associate analyst, candidates typically need a bachelor's degree in a relevant field such as finance, economics, or business. Gaining skills in data analysis, proficiency with tools like Excel or SQL, and relevant internships or entry-level experience can improve chances. Certifications like the CFA or CPA are optional but can be advantageous.

What is an associate analyst?

Associate Analysts are entry- to mid-level professionals who support senior analysts or managers by conducting research, analyzing data, and preparing reports in their area of expertise. They often work in fields such as finance, business, marketing, or data analysis. Their responsibilities typically include gathering and interpreting data, identifying trends, and providing actionable insights to help organizations make informed decisions. This role is ideal for individuals looking to build analytical skills and gain experience in their chosen industry.

What are some common challenges associate analysts face when transitioning from academic settings to a professional environment?

Associate Analysts often find that adapting to the fast-paced, deadline-driven nature of professional environments can be challenging compared to academic settings. Unlike structured coursework, projects in the workplace may require juggling multiple tasks, collaborating across departments, and responding to shifting priorities. Developing strong communication and time management skills is essential, as is learning to interpret and present data insights tailored to business needs. Support from more experienced team members and training programs often help new analysts bridge the gap and succeed in their roles.
